Napa Technology enhances WineStation
Napa Technology launched a new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A)-compliant AccuServe Smartcard Universal Design Module for its WineStation dispensing unit, which lowers the control panels to provide easy access for consumers in wheelchairs. Details: napatechnology.com.

O-I slims down
Glass manufacturer Owens-Illinois, Perrysburg, Ohio, is expanding its line of lightweight wine bottles in North America. The 750ml bottles, manufactured in California, weigh 14 ounces and are part of the O-I Lean+Green initiative. Details: o-i.com.

Global Package spins new bottle
Global Package, Napa, Calif., announced its new Berasategui System bottle, designed by Basque restaurateur Martin Berasategui to prevent wine sediments from reaching the wine glass during decantation. Details: globalpackage.net.
G3 expands closure options
G3 Closure Division adds Royal 90 Performa to screwcap production capabilities. Under the Royal 90 Performa design option, distortion printing enables G3 to offer customers a lower cost alternative to traditional top and side printed caps. Details: g3enterprises.com.

T&D debuts data collector
T&D Corp., Saratoga Springs, N.Y., introduced its RTR-500DC, a handheld wireless data collector designed to monitor items that are in motion or for which physical access to the data logger is inconvenient or impractical. Details: tandd.com.
The ABCs of depalletizing
A-B-C Packaging and Machine Corp., Tarpon Springs, Fla., introduced a sweep-off style bulk depalletizer with special features to run reverse taper bottles and unstable lightweight containers. Details: abcpackaging.com.
